On Dec. 12, South and North Korea’s militaries began mutual inspections of each other’s DMZ guard posts (GPs) in Cheorwon County, Gangwon Province, that were demolished as part of a probationary dismantlement program to implement the Sept. 19 Comprehensive Military Agreement (CMA). This was the first instance of the two sides inspecting each other’s military facilities since the Korean Peninsula was split following the 1953 Armistice Agreement. Both sides began the process of verifying that all the GPs slotted for demolition had in fact been entirely cleared of military personnel and equipment and destroyed. (photo pool)
